Keeping water out of the stratosphere could be a low-risk geoengineering approach, and using magnets to drive medical robots inside the body
First up this week, a new approach to slowing climate change: dehydrating the stratosphere. Staff Writer Paul Voosen joins host Sarah Crespi to discuss the risks and advantages of this geoengineering technique.
Next on the show, Science Robotics Editor Amos Matsiko gives a run-down of papers in a special series on magnetic robots in medicine. Matsiko and Crespi also discuss how close old science fiction books came to predicting modern medical robots’ abilities.

Folge vom 15.02.2024What makes blueberries blue, and myth buster Adam Savage on science communicationWhy squeezing a blueberry doesn’t get you blue juice, and a myth buster and a science editor walk into a bar First up on the show this week, MythBusters’s Adam Savage chats with Science Editor-in-Chief Holden Thorp about the state of scholarly publishing, better ways to communicate science, plus a few myths Savage still wants to tackle. Next on the show, making blueberries without blue pigments. Rox Middleton, a postdoctoral fellow at the Dresden University of Technology and honorary research associate at the University of Bristol, joins host Sarah Crespi to talk about how blueberries and other blue fruits owe their hue to a trick of the light caused by specialized wax on their surface. Folge vom 08.02.2024A new kind of magnetism, and how smelly pollution harms pollinatorsMore than 200 materials could be “altermagnets,” and the impact of odiferous pollutants on nocturnal plant-pollinator interactions First up on the show this week, researchers investigate a new kind of magnetism. Freelance science journalist Zack Savitsky joins host Sarah Crespi to talk about recent evidence for “altermagnetism” in nature, which could enable new types of electronics. Next on the show, producer Meagan Cantwell talks with Jeremy Chan, a postdoctoral researcher at the University of Naples Federico II, about how air pollution can interfere with pollinator activities—is the modern world too smelly for moths to do their work?
